Abstract
We have developed a multi-threaded framework for colonoscopy simulation utilising OpenGL with an interface to a real-time prototype colonoscopy haptic device. A modular framework has enabled us to support multiple haptic devices and efficiently integrate new research into physically based modelling of the colonoscope, colon and surrounding organs. The framework supports GPU accelerated algorithms as runtime modules, allowing the real-time calculations required for haptic feedback.
